Variant summary

Our verdict is Likely benign. Variant got -2 ACMG points: 2P and 4B. PM2BP4_Strong

The NM_198481.4(VSTM1):​c.694G>A​(p.Ala232Thr)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00000124 in 1,610,530 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 15/21 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★).

Genes affected
VSTM1 (HGNC:29455): (V-set and transmembrane domain containing 1) Predicted to enable cytokine activity. Predicted to be involved in immune system process and signal transduction. Predicted to be located in extracellular space. Predicted to be integral component of membrane. [provided by Alliance of Genome Resources, Apr 2022]

The c.694G>A (p.A232T) alteration is located in exon 9 (coding exon 9) of the VSTM1 gene. This alteration results from a G to A substitution at nucleotide position 694, causing the alanine (A) at amino acid position 232 to be replaced by a threonine (T).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. -
